The exhibition features works by multi-performing artist Kyoichi Kita, active since the 1970s, and painter Akio Minamitani, who garnered attention in the 1980s but remained silent for about 40 years.

Last November, the website "ArtFact_world" was launched, showcasing many of their works. This time, however, marks their first real-life exhibition. The exhibition's name, "nanboku (south/north)," derives from the names of the two artists. Each artist has developed a unique artistic practice across various fields, but they share a strong and free-spirited approach to "painting." Their works emerge from their paintings, endlessly pouring forth and making one forget to pause.

From July 18 to July 21, there will be painting performances starting at 7:00 PM, transforming the gallery into a real art factory where visitors can feel the breath of the artists' souls.
